Body
Origins and Family
Мікалай Міхайлавіч Смірноў was born in Moscow[2]. He was born on +1919-04-22T00:00:00Z[3].
Education
Мікалай Міхайлавіч Смірноў was educated at I.M. Sechenov First Moscow State Medical University[13]. He earned the academic degree of Doctor of Sciences in Medicine[20].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include scientist[5] and physician[6]. Мікалай Міхайлавіч Смірноў's field of work was pediatrics[9]. Employers include I.M. Sechenov First Moscow State Medical University[10], a university[23], in Russia[24], founded in 1758[25]; Scientific Center of Children's Health[11], a medical facility[26], in Russia[27]; and Viciebsk State Medical University[12], a university[28], in Belarus[29], founded in 1934[30], headquartered in Q104758706[31].
Recognition
Awards received include Order of the Red Star[14], a socialist order of merit[32], in Soviet Union[33], founded in 1930[34]; Order of the Patriotic War, 1st class[15], a grade of an order[35], in Soviet Union[36]; Order of the Patriotic War, 2nd class[16], a grade of an order[37], in Soviet Union[38]; and Medal "For the Victory over Germany in the Great Patriotic War 1941–1945"[17], a campaign medal[39], in Soviet Union[40], founded in 1945[41].
